FIELD: monocrystal growing, jewelry aim. SUBSTANCE: stained monocrystal has oxygen, at least one element A in monocrystal matrix, at least one element M as staining admixture and at least one additional admixture Me. Valency value of additional admixture is distinct of that of ion-staining admixture M and/or monocrystal A matrix. Monocrystal A has as an element: tungsten, molybdenum, niobium, tantalum, phosphorus, vanadium, zirconium, hafnium, silicon, germanium, titanium, tellurium, lead, gallium, aluminium, indium, scandium, lutecium, thulium, ytterbium, erbium, yttrium, holmium, dysprosium, terbium, gadolinium, europium, samarium, neodymium, praseodymium, lanthanum, bismuth, boron, calcium, strontium, magnesium, zinc, barium, cobalt, sodium, potassium and/or lithium. Element M source: titanium, vanadium, chrome, manganese, iron, cobalt, nickel, copper, zinc, molybdenum, rhodium, silver, cadmium, tin, antimony, cerium, praseodymium, samarium, europium, terbium, dysprosium, holmium, erbium, thulium, ytterbium and/or gold. Element Me source: lithium, hydrogen, magnesium, silicon, calcium, titanium, vanadium, chrome, manganese, iron, cobalt, nickel, copper, zinc, germanium, strontium, niobium, molybdenum, tin, antimony, cerium, praseodymium, terbium, neodymium, samarium, europium, ytterbium, bismuth, lead, zirconium, tungsten, hafnium, rhodium, iridium, potassium, sodium, phosphorus, boron and/or barium. Content of staining and additional admixtures does not exceed 30 mole% for each. EFFECT: enhanced quality, improved crystal staining. 125 cl, 6 dwg |
